multiple

Example

She has multiple jobs to make ends meet. [multiple: adjective]

Example

The answer is a multiple of 5. [multiple: noun]

Example

There are multiple ways to approach this problem. [multiple: adjective]

numerous

Example

There were numerous complaints about the noise. [numerous: adjective]

Example

The park has numerous walking trails. [numerous: adjective]

Example

The company received numerous applications for the job. [numerous: adjective]
